Job description

At Williams, we’re powering a cleaner, more connected future, and that starts with you. Here, your work fuels communities, drives innovation, and helps deliver reliable energy the world depends on. Join a Fortune 500 team that invests in your growth, values your contributions, and challenges you to make a lasting impact every day.

As IT Consultant, you will provide technical leadership to a team of analysts to deliver software solutions and maintain existing applications in order to optimize organizational functioning. A focus on mentoring others, the ability to solve sophisticated problems, superb interpersonal skills and technical acuity are keys to success!

Responsibilities/Expectations
  • Utilizes expertise, analyzes and develops long-term solutions to IT needs through developing new or modifying existing applications
  • Reviews systems requirements and business processes; mentors others on codes, tests, debugs and implements software applications
  • Executes projects using project management concepts, requirements gathering and documentation, software development lifecycle and testing
  • Collaborates effectively with business partners, project team, and senior management to develop solutions that facilitate the integration of business processes
  • Recommends solutions based on an understanding of business requirements
  • Provides technical leadership and mentorship within a broader team
  • Other duties as assigned
Education/Years of Experience
  • Required: High school diploma/GED and a minimum of eight (8) years' IT experience
  • Preferred: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science, Management Information Systems, or related field and a minimum of ten (10) years' IT experience
Other Requirements

Demonstrates excellent organizational/interpersonal skills and safety as the utmost priority Needs basic knowledge of Microsoft Office Application and PC skills

Why Williams?

Looking to apply your passion and skills to the innovative and vital work that helps fuel the clean energy economy? As the world demands reliable, low-cost, low-carbon energy, Williams will be there.

We currently handle one third of the natural gas in the United States that is used every day to heat homes, cook food and generate electricity.
